What Makes It Different

Unlike traditional back-lit letters that only glow behind the sign, Halo-lit letters include a visible illuminated edge detail plus rear illumination.

What We Help Confirm

Size, material, edge detail, return depth, LED color, mounting method, wiring exits, finish, and production feasibility before fabrication begins.

Standard Reverse-lit Style

Traditional Back-lit Channel Letters

Our spacer-mounted reverse-lit letter style. Traditional Back-lit letters project light behind the sign to create a rear halo glow without a visible illuminated edge.

Lighting Effect Rear halo glow only
Visual Result Soft wall glow behind each letter or logo element
Recommended For Storefronts, exterior walls, lobby signs, and general commercial signage
Review Focus Wall surface, spacer distance, stud pattern, wiring exits, and power access
Style 01

Halo-lit Channel Letters

Halo-lit Channel Letters are best used when the project calls for a more elevated lighting effect. Because the edge detail is part of the finished appearance, the acrylic or polycarbonate exposure, LED placement, depth, finish, and installation access should be reviewed before quote approval.

Client-ready build summary

01
Face and returns

Painted stainless steel or aluminum face and returns, finished to the approved project color or metal finish.

02
Interior reflection

Glossy white interior coating helps improve light reflection and supports a cleaner illuminated effect.

03
Edge and diffusion material

Opal white acrylic, clear acrylic, frosted acrylic, or polycarbonate may be used depending on the desired edge glow and project conditions.

04
Lighting package

LED modules are planned for both the edge-lit effect and rear backlighting. Color temperature and brightness are confirmed by project.

05
Mounting and service access

Fastening, access, wiring exits, and mounting method are reviewed to support a clean install and reliable long-term performance.

Typical Depth Reference 2.36"

Used as a common construction reference. Final depth depends on letter size, LED layout, edge detail, and structural needs.

Key Visual Difference Visible illuminated edge

This is the main difference between Halo-lit and Traditional Back-lit Channel Letters.

Mounting Approach Project-specific

Mounting may be flush or controlled-offset depending on the design, service access, and wall conditions.

Style 02

Traditional Back-lit Channel Letters

Traditional Back-lit Channel Letters create a clean rear halo glow by mounting the letters off the wall with studs and spacers. This style is a strong option when the project needs premium illumination but does not require a visible edge-lit effect.

Mounted Type 1 Standard standoff mount

A common back-lit construction using welded internal support, countersunk studs, and spacer-mounted installation.

  • Painted stainless steel or aluminum back and returns
  • Glossy white interior coating for light reflection
  • Welded internal angle support
  • Opal white, frosted acrylic, or frosted polycarbonate back
  • Studs and spacers used to stand letters off the wall
Mounted Type 2 Extended spacer mount

A reinforced option for projects requiring a stronger wall projection or a more controlled halo distance.

  • Painted stainless steel or aluminum back and returns
  • Glossy white interior coating
  • Welded angle support for mounting hardware
  • Opal white, clear acrylic, acrylic, or polycarbonate back options
  • Extended studs and spacers for wall offset
Mounted Type 3 Swage-nut standoff mount

A secure internal fastening method using swage nuts with standoff mounting for a clean reverse-lit effect.

  • Painted stainless steel or aluminum back and returns
  • Glossy white interior coating
  • Welded angle with swage-nut construction
  • Opal white acrylic, clear acrylic, or clear polycarbonate back
  • Studs and spacers used for stand-off mounting
Mounted Type 4 Side-fixed serviceable mount

A side-fixed construction option that can support easier assembly, access, or service planning depending on the letter design.

  • Painted stainless steel or aluminum back and returns
  • Glossy white interior coating
  • Internal welded angle and mounting studs
  • Side fixed with countersunk screws
  • Opal white acrylic, clear acrylic, or clear polycarbonate back
Shared Technical Details

Specifications reviewed before production.

These details are confirmed before fabrication so your team has clearer approval files, fewer install surprises, and a smoother handoff from quote to production.

Metal Construction Stainless steel or aluminum

Selected based on environment, finish, budget, size, and project requirements.

Interior Finish Glossy white coating

Supports cleaner light reflection and improved illumination inside the letter body.

LED System Waterproof LED modules

LED color temperature and brightness are selected based on the desired visual effect.

Power Planning Class 2 power supply

Power supply location, access, load, and wiring route are reviewed before production.

Wiring Reference 18 AWG cable

Wire exits, pass-through points, access limitations, and installer notes are confirmed during production review.

Back Material Acrylic or polycarbonate

Opal white, frosted, clear acrylic, or clear polycarbonate may be used depending on the style and project needs.

Quote Inputs

What to send for an accurate quote.

The more information your team provides upfront, the faster we can confirm the correct build type, pricing, and production path.

Input
Why It Matters
Preferred Detail
Desired Style
Determines whether the project requires edge-lit + back-lit construction or rear halo only.
Halo-lit or Traditional Back-lit.
Artwork
Controls stroke thickness, LED placement, acrylic detail, and mounting layout.
Vector file preferred: AI, EPS, SVG, or clean PDF.
Size
Affects depth, LED spacing, structural support, shipping, and installation planning.
Overall width, letter height, or target wall area.
Edge Requirement
Helps separate Halo-lit from Traditional Back-lit construction.
Visible edge glow required, no visible edge glow, or unsure.
Mounting Surface
Affects wall offset, halo quality, drilling method, wiring path, and hardware planning.
Drywall, ACM, brick, concrete, stucco, wood, raceway, backer panel, or other surface.
Electrical Plan
Helps avoid wiring conflicts, power access issues, and incorrect exit locations.
Power location, indoor/outdoor use, access panel needs, and installer notes.
